Bess and peter, If it is Cameronians then it is probably a TRF that needs to have the sides folded under for proper size, if it is indeed Douglas. The Cameronians badge backing tartan is a Douglas square with the two white lines making a +, not an X.
I suspect it might be Lamont for various RLC units. The size does indicate a badge backing though. Terry |

It is the Lamont Tartan of
94 Ordnance Company (V) RAOC - Glasgow earlier < 51 Ordnance Field Park (V) < 51 Stores Company RAOC (V) worn as a badge backing on a Dark Blue Beret which became 125 (Ration) Squadron (V) RLC (Glasgow) of The Scottish Transport Regiment (V) since 1999 (before that an independent RLC Squadron) Rest of Scottish Transport Regiment (V) RLC wear the Red McDuff Tartan moved and became 125 (Supply) Squadron RLC (V) at Stoke on Trent in 2015(?) part of 159 Regiment RLC (Reserves) based across the Midlands. (Tartan no longer worn) Jerry - At no time was this unit RCT Last edited by Mike_2817; 29-05-22 at 06:48 PM. |
